## Session handling — Pickropt plugin API

Plugins get a scoped session per warehouse zone. Sessions expire after 30 minutes idle; renew with the refresh endpoint before expiry or your optimizer calls will 401. Never cache sessions across zones. State is server-side only — don't stash pick-list data in the session payload. For sandbox testing, authenticate requests with the token below.

login token, yajeg-fawif: eyJhbGciOiJIUzI1NiIsInR5cCI6IkpXVCJ9.eyJzdWIiOiIEdPQYnZXaZIn0.HSRTnYZBx0Qc

Runbook: Pennywhistle notification fan-out backpressure. When the fan-out workers fall behind, the outbox table balloons and delivery latency spikes — you'll see it first in the Dovetail queue-depth graph. Don't just scale workers; check whether a single noisy tenant is flooding the topic, and throttle them via the tenant config first. If you do scale, bump FANOUT_WORKERS in the deploy env, redeploy, and watch for drain within ten minutes. The workers authenticate to the broker with a credential set on the next line of the env file.

env line for tagaf-yahif: LEDGER_TOKEN29=a7e22fd0ee7d43436e62c1c3439fb

Handover Note — from Director Palm to Director Crewe (Finance Team)

Key item: customer concentration. Ryland Fabrication now accounts for 41% of Norholt Casting's revenue, up from 28% two years ago. Contract runs to March; no renewal signals yet. I've started diversification talks with two mid-size accounts in the Devenmoor corridor — details in the deal tracker. Watch receivables aging on Ryland closely; terms slipped last quarter. Mitigation strategy follows below.

confidential, kahog-bawif: The northern region missed its Pramir quota by 20.0 percent last quarter. Casaxek Freight plans to lower the Fraion list price by 41.5 percent in December. The finance team signed off on a budget of $236.4 million for Project Druius. The renewal with Fenysix Partners closes at $91.3 million a year, 2.1 percent below the last contract.